Introduction


Furcation Tube is used to build up bare optical fibers to protect them and to allow them to be terminated with connectors. Furcation is available in all 12 industry standard colors as well as a variety of sizes. The 0.9mm, 2mm, 3mm, 3.8mm, and 5.0mm furcation tubing consists of an inner tube surrounded by aramid yarn and an overall PVC/LSZH/Armored jacket. Inner tubes are available in specific sizes to accept either bare or buffered fibers. The 900 micron furcation tubing is a single tube designed specifically for the protection and termination of 250μm bare fiber. This tubing accepts either bare or tight buffer and provides durable protection when breaking out cables. A newly engineered inner tube protects against crushing or kinking. It is designed for all connector types and is available with pull string for 2 and 3 mm furcation tubing.

F-tone supply a wide variety of Hytrel® furcation tubing with a 900 µm outer diameter. They are used as a jacket for single mode fiber because the inner diameter may be too small for many multimode fibers. Our FT900KY, FT900KB, and FT900KK tubing include Kevlar threads to be used as a pull string when feeding optical fiber. The interior of the FT900Y tubing is empty.

F-tone also offers the Strain Relief Boots for covering connector ends when using Ø900 µm furcation tubing.
